like what sir av8or5 said, kayang kaya i-DIY ito... lakasan lang ng loob... one mistake sorry..... para ka lang nag ooOdontec niyan.... hehehe steady hands for the incision.
way back when i still have my Sentra GTS ako lang din ang nag kabit ng map light nun... what i did was i traced the shape of the map light into a cardboard, from there i cut the traced lines from the cardboard and test fit the map light. after im satisfied with the fit, i then used the cardboard as my template. after tracing it to my head board,patigasan nalang ng dibdib and pray that you dont over cut it. dahil kung masydo mapalaki hehehe laglag ang maplight...
with regards sa wiring tap mo lang yung positive sa cabin light and ground it sa body. thats it...

What I did sa crosswind dati is:
Invert (pointing outside) the nozzle part of the headlight bulb rubber cap, run the HID bulb wires through the nozzle, secure the HID bulb into the headlight housing with the headlight bulb clips, re-install the headlight bulb rubber cap, then put 1 strip Bostic Blu Tac (meron din black nito) on the nozzle and mold it to a tight fit on the tip of the nozzle (for a water/engine heat proof install). Kahit ilang engine wash pa, di talaga mag-moist ang loob ng headlight assembly. Bostic Blu Tac is available at Handyman and Ace Hardware.
I think Philips Vision series is whiter then Xtreme Power but at the expense of usable light. Kung stock 55watts lang ang bulb, ok lang yun sa glass/polycarbonate lens.
